Why Patch Jobs Are Often Not Enough
Quick fixes rarely address the root cause. Covering over cracks, replacing one tile, or resealing a flat roof patch only delays the inevitable. Water finds new pathways. Damp spreads silently. Before long, the same problem resurfaces — only more expensive and disruptive than before.
